Chakrata Uttrakhand Honeymoon Itinerary

Saturday, September 16: Arrive in Chakrata

Start your romantic journey in Chakrata by immersing yourself in the serene natural beauty of the Kanasar Forest. In the morning, take a peaceful stroll through the forest trails, admiring the lush greenery and listening to the melodious bird songs. In the afternoon, visit the Tiger Falls, a mesmerizing waterfall where you can enjoy a picnic surrounded by stunning landscapes. As the evening sets in, head to the Deoban, a scenic hilltop offering panoramic views of the Himalayan ranges.

  • Kanasar Forest: Estimated cost - Free, Time spent - 2 hours
  • Tiger Falls: Estimated cost - Free, Time spent - 3 hours
  • Deoban: Estimated cost - Free, Time spent - 2 hours
Sunday, September 17: Exploring Chilmiri Neck

Start your day by witnessing the breathtaking sunrise from Chilmiri Neck. In the morning, hike up to this viewpoint and marvel at the golden hues painting the sky and the panoramic views of the valley below. Afterward, visit the Ram Tal Horticultural Garden, a serene oasis with a variety of exotic plants and flowers. In the afternoon, indulge in some adventure at the Kanasar Eco Park, where you can enjoy activities like ziplining and nature walks. In the evening, spend a romantic time at the secluded Kimona Waterfall.

  • Chilmiri Neck: Estimated cost - Free, Time spent - 3 hours
  • Ram Tal Horticultural Garden: Estimated cost - Free, Time spent - 2 hours
  • Kanasar Eco Park: Estimated cost - INR 500, Time spent - 4 hours
  • Kimona Waterfall: Estimated cost - Free, Time spent - 2 hours
Monday, September 18: Chakrata Sightseeing

Explore the charm of Chakrata town by visiting the historical Kanasar Church in the morning. Admire the beautiful architecture and serene ambiance of this old church. Afterward, head to the Moila Top for breathtaking panoramic views of the surroundings. In the afternoon, visit the Hanol Temple, a sacred site nestled amidst picturesque landscapes. Spend the evening exploring the local markets and indulge in some shopping for handicrafts and souvenirs.

  • Kanasar Church: Estimated cost - Free, Time spent - 1 hour
  • Moila Top: Estimated cost - Free, Time spent - 2 hours
  • Hanol Temple: Estimated cost - Free, Time spent - 1 hour
  • Local Markets: Estimated cost - Variable, Time spent - 2 hours
Tuesday, September 19: Adventure at Har Ki Dun

Embark on an exciting adventure to Har Ki Dun, a picturesque trekking destination. Start early in the morning and reach Taluka, the starting point of the trek. Enjoy a scenic trek through the lush forests and meadows, surrounded by snow-capped mountains. In the afternoon, have a well-deserved picnic lunch amidst nature's serenity. Spend the evening camping near Har Ki Dun and stargaze to your heart's content.

  • Trek to Har Ki Dun: Estimated cost - INR 5,000 (includes guide and permits), Time spent - Full day
  • Picnic Lunch: Estimated cost - INR 500, Time spent - 2 hours
  • Camping: Estimated cost - INR 1,000, Time spent - Overnight
Wednesday, September 20: Departure

Say goodbye to Chakrata with a visit to the beautiful Kalsi, a historical site known for its ancient rock edicts. In the morning, explore the rock inscriptions and learn about the rich history of the region. Afterward, head back to your hotel and prepare for departure. Depart from Chakrata with beautiful memories and a refreshed mind, ready to embark on your journey of togetherness.

  • Kalsi Rock Edicts: Estimated cost - Free, Time spent - 2 hours
